Given TV's recent wave of sexy undercover-agent dramas (see Homeland, The Americans), the timing of new espionage thriller The East couldn't be better. The film, from queer writer-director Zal Batmanglij, follows Sarah (played by Brit Marling, who also co-wrote the script), a gifted operative for a private intelligence firm, as she infiltrates an anarchist group targeting major corporate polluters.


The twist: These shaggy, off-the-grid eco-terrorists actually start to grow on her. Alexander Skarsgard is Benji, their prophet-like leader (and yes, he gets naked).

The East is out May 31
